Individual Career Consultation
Career
Activities & Employment Center professional staff
are available on all campuses by appointment to assist
you in one-to-one sessions. Individual appointments
are made by students for various purposes including choosing
a major, developing specific job search strategies, conducting
practice interviews, or obtaining a career mentor.

Career
Assessments: Discover,
Kuder, and Career Cruising
These are interactive career
guidance systems which will assess your interests, abilities,
experience, and work-related values and match these results
to an extensive database of information on 458 occupations.

Scholarship
Search
A scholarship search
package is available in the Career Center which offers
information on local scholarships as well as state and
national scholarships. Information provided helps you
to calculate
your expected contribution for college costs, find information
on college costs and financial aid, calculate loan payments,
and discover the resources for further exploration of
financial aid.

Career
Mentors (Career MAP)
The Career Mentoring
Alumni Program is an extensive
database of alumni and friends of the college who serve
as career mentors to students, prospective students, and
job seekers. Mentor services include informational
interviews, job shadowing, career day participation, and
networking.
